php查询oracle数据库后,某个字段的值为:
["IJINFO"]=>
object(OCI-Lob)#108 (1) {
["descriptor"]=>
resource(117) of type (oci8 descriptor)
}java查询后读出的该字段内容为文本请问这种类型的字段在php中如何读取?
["IJINFO"]=>
object(OCI-Lob)#108 (1) {
["descriptor"]=>
resource(117) of type (oci8 descriptor)
}java查询后读出的该字段内容为文本请问这种类型的字段在php中如何读取?
解决方案 »
- 哪位大侠可以告诉我php中__call()的返回值是什么!~~
- 初学者的问题
- php 写入文件中换行回车处理
- 求助! php mysql insert 长字符串不能插入问题.
- 求教两个Sql语句!!急用
- 请问各位有没有(PHP+MYSQL+APACHE+WIN98)配置好了的打成一个包的.exe的安装程序呀?
- 两个问题,不够再加分:)
- 关于PHP操作图片的专业性问题
- 不用框架,纯PHP,能实现这样的功能吗?有很多页面,有插入删除修改功能,只写一种增删改方法,其他页面也能共用这一个方法
- PHP有些代码无法解析
- 为何在firefox下无法插入cookie了
- 求一将mysql一数据库下多表循环合并查询语句?
他是一个java对象
所以用java查询后读出的该字段内容为文本现行oracle数据库是用java写成的,所以在oracle数据库中可以存储java对象,而不需要额外的开销
object(OCI-Lob)#108 (1) {
["descriptor"]=>
resource(117) of type (oci8 descriptor)
})
$aaa = $arr_obj["IJINFO"]->descriptor;
echo "aaa-->>".$aaa."<br/>";
如果:$arr_obj = array(["IJINFO"]=>
object(OCI-Lob)#108 (1) {
["descriptor"]=>([0]=>hhh,[1]=>222)
})
$bbb = $arr_obj["IJINFO"]->descriptor[0];
echo "bbb-->>".$bbb."<br/>";
Array ( [1] => stdClass Object ( [headers] => Array ( [content-type] => text/plain;charset="utf-8" ) [ctype_primary] => text [ctype_secondary] => plain [ctype_parameters] => Array ( [charset] => utf-8 ) [body] => vif5f+CM/R6Ej4pA3eq7wsRbp/0Irr4GDeqB92pDvW+PSo/lPdFmSvtae4vVFzdb0p64aXra0yH8H4RhY9CScEBzJ+/GpNmzmq8x2IMNRiqannBk5mBaB8zcNA96IQ1oLbwIQLZraCip7IIo3oT1j0uZ/YspW4SSWB4NfOr+554= [mime_id] => 1 ) [2] => stdClass Object ( [headers] => Array ( [x-attach-l] => 1 [content-type] => application/msword;name="netchina_1 ReleasedBy_sean(Data_2012-2-21).doc"; [content-transfer-encoding] => base64 [content-disposition] => attachment;filename="netchina_1 ReleasedBy_sean(Data_2012-2-21).doc" ) [ctype_primary] => application [ctype_secondary] => msword [ctype_parameters] => Array ( [name] => netchina_1 ReleasedBy_sean(Data_2012-2-21).doc ) [disposition] => attachment [d_parameters] => Array ( [filename] => netchina_1 ReleasedBy_sean(Data_2012-2-21).doc ) [body] => sasds)$body = $mine_mail[1]->body;
$encoding = $mine_mail[1]->ctype_parameters['charset'];
$filename = $mine_mail[2]->ctype_parameters['name'];这样的确可以调用啊,如果不行,那只能是和你的oracle有区别了。我这个数组是从文件解析出来的。